This is an exclusive ultra-luxury private estate in the Caribbean, comprising a collection of individually managed private residences alongside a range of shared amenities, dedicated to delivering exceptional, discreet and highly personalised experiences for homeowners and their guests.
We are looking for an experienced Head of Guest Services to join the Shared Spaces team, reporting directly to the Experience Director.
This is a planning, coordination and communication-focused role, idóneo for someone who thrives on ensuring seamless behind-the-scenes delivery. You will build strong relationships with the estate and Shared Spaces teams, taking overall responsibility for ensuring all guest services from the estates are booked and run smoothly across the shared amenities, and acting as the primary point of contact between the estates and the Shared Spaces team.
This is an excellent opportunity for a highly organised, detail-oriented hospitality professional ready to take ownership of the operational heartbeat of a world-class private estate.

Key Responsibilities
- Act as the connective tissue between individual estates and the Shared Spaces team, ensuring nothing falls through the cracks behind the scenes.
- Own the daily rhythm of operations — coordinating, communicating and troubleshooting as bookings unfold.
- Serve as the go-to contact for estate-side teams on anything touching Shared Spaces logistics or usage.
- Get ahead of every booking, flagging requirements and prepping the team well before guests set foot on site.
- Keep shared systems (calendar, event orders, guest profiles) current so nobody is working off stale information.
- Turn arrival details and guest preferences into clear, digestible briefings for frontline staff.
- Chair a weekly planning huddle with Ambassadors and Attendants to set priorities and divvy up tasks.
- Stay closely aligned with the Activities team so guest-facing plans don't collide or duplicate.
- Write and refine SOPs covering setups and technical operations across shared venues.
- Track inventory, process beverage orders, and handle monthly finance reporting for the department.
- Walk the shared spaces daily to catch presentation or cleanliness issues before guests do.
- Produce on-brand menus, event materials and guest collateral as needed.
- Manage supplier relationships and keep third-party bookings on track.
- Hold the wider team accountable by keeping communication tight across every stakeholder group.
Requirements
- Several years' background in luxury hospitality,
guest relations or private estate management.
- Exposure to high-end resorts, estates or boutique properties is a strong plus.
- A hospitality, events or tourism qualification helps but isn't essential.
- Sharp organisational instincts and the composure to juggle competing priorities.
- Comfortable with digital planning tools — Canva, Excel, booking systems and the like.
- A creative eye for how spaces and events come together.
- Trusted with sensitive guest information and high-profile clientele.
- A natural collaborator who adapts well to close-knit, remote working environments.
- Holds a valid licence and is willing to obtain the local equivalent during probation.
Additional Information
This role reports directly to the Experience Director, with key working relationships across the Estate Managers, Estate Heads of Guest Services and the wider Shared Spaces Experience team.
The Head of Guest Services is a senior coordination role at the heart of the estate's operations, requiring flexibility to work extended hours including evenings, weekends and public holidays. Occasional support across other estates and departments should be expected, particularly during peak periods or in preparation for seasonal events.
